RUA: Practice Readiness Paper Guidelines

Purpose

The student will review the current NCLEX-RN® test plan and reflect on areas of opportunity and strategies to assist the student in the transition to practice. The student will assess clinical learning against the activity statements within the test plan and determine next steps to seek out new opportunities in future clinical experiences.

Course outcomes: This assignment enables the student to meet the following course outcomes:

1. Provide effective professional nursing care for adult patients and their families in acute care settings using the nursing process. (PO 1)

2. Participate in health maintenance and health restoration activities as members of the health care team. (PO 2)

3. Demonstrate effective communication skills necessary for collaboration with other health team members and for providing professional nursing care to adult patients and their families. (PO 3)

4. Apply critical thinking strategies to make good clinical decisions in the adult patient clinical setting. (PO 4)

5. Assume responsibility and accountability for identifying own personal, educational, and professional goals. (PO 5)

6. Relate knowledge and principles of legal, ethical, and professional standards to clinical practice in the acute care setting, with adult patients and their families. (PO 6)

7. Exhibit behaviors consistent with professional nursing roles and responsibilities while providing cost-effective nursing care to individuals and families. (PO 7)

Due date: Your faculty member will inform you when this assignment is due. The Late Assignment Policy applies to this assignment.

Total points possible: 100 points

Preparing the assignment

Follow these guidelines when completing this assignment. Speak with your faculty member if you have questions.

1. Write a 3-4-page summary paper (not including the title page or reference page) using APA format.

2. Include the following sections (detailed criteria listed below and in the Grading Rubric).

A. Introduction- 20 points/20 %

1. Offers a detailed description for the purpose of the paper.

2. Summarizes the 4 client need categories and sub-categories.

3. Describes why using the NCLEX-RN® test plan to guide practice readiness is important.

4. Explains why clinical self-assessment is important.

5. Describes how the activity statements help prepare you for practice.

B. Clinical Experience Reflection and Plan – 50 points/50%

1. Describes a unique clinical experience that you have encountered in the clinical setting.

2. Identifies 2 client need categories and 2 activity statements for each category that you had the opportunity to practice in the described experience.

3. Identifies the 2 client need categories and 2 activity statements for each category that you need more practice with in your future clinical experiences.

4. Provides a rationale for why these categories and activity statements were selected for seeking out new opportunities for practice.

5. Discusses 3 strategies you will use in your future clinical experiences to seek out practice opportunities.

C. Conclusion – 20 points/20%

1. Restates the purpose of the paper.

2. Summarizes the main points of the paper.

3. Offers final impression of why the NCLEX- RN® test plan is important.

4. Avoids presenting new information.

D. APA Style and Organization– 10 points/10%

1. References are submitted with assignment. 

2. Uses current APA format and is free of errors. 

3. Grammar and mechanics are free of errors. 

4. Paper is 3-4 pages, excluding title and reference pages. 

5. At least two (2) scholarly, primary sources from the last 5 years, excluding the textbook, are provided.
